Lap trinh hmi samkoon-1

Các lệnh cơ bản về phần mềm lập trình hmi samkoon SKTOOL

Menu

Phần mềm SKTOOL (thường là các phiên bản SKTOOL V6.2, 7.0, 7.1 hoặc các bản nâng cấp cho dòng HMI Samkoon AK/SK) sử dụng giao diện lập trình trực quan dựa trên các đối tượng (Objects). Thay vì viết các dòng lệnh code phức tạp, bạn sẽ chủ yếu làm việc với các thành phần chức năng (Function elements) trong thanh công cụ Tool Box bên phải màn hình để thiết kế giao diện và cấu hình địa chỉ kết nối với PLC.

Dưới đây là tổng hợp các nhóm lệnh và đối tượng cơ bản nhất mà bạn bắt buộc phải nắm vững khi bắt đầu làm việc với SKTOOL.

1. Nhóm lệnh Điều khiển (Switch / Button)

Đây là các đối tượng dùng để tạo nút nhấn trên màn hình giúp người vận hành tác động xuống PLC hoặc chuyển đổi giao diện.

  • Bit Switch (Nút nhấn trạng thái Bit): Dùng để điều khiển các tiếp điểm ON/OFF trong PLC (như M, Y, X). Bạn có thể cấu hình nút này theo các chế độ:

    • Momentary: Nhấn giữ thì ON, buông tay tự động OFF (giống nút nhấn nhả).

    • Alternate: Nhấn một cái ON, nhấn cái nữa OFF (giống nút giữ trạng thái).

    • Set ON / Set OFF: Chỉ chuyên bật hoặc chuyên tắt một tiếp điểm.

  • Word Switch (Nút nhấn thay đổi giá trị số): Khi nhấn vào nút này, một giá trị số cố định sẽ được ghi thẳng vào ô nhớ của PLC (ví dụ: Nhấn nút thì ghi số 50 vào thanh ghi D10).

  • Screen Button (Nút chuyển màn hình): Dùng để chuyển qua lại giữa các trang giao diện khác nhau (ví dụ: từ màn hình chính Screen1 sang màn hình cài đặt Screen2).

2. Nhóm lệnh Hiển thị trạng thái & Đồ họa (Lamp / Display)

Nhóm này dùng để giám sát máy móc thông qua hình ảnh hoặc màu sắc thay đổi.

  • Bit Lamp (Đèn báo trạng thái Bit): Đèn sẽ thay đổi màu sắc hoặc hình ảnh dựa trên trạng thái 0 hoặc 1 của một tiếp điểm PLC (ví dụ: Y0 của PLC ON thì đèn sáng xanh, OFF thì đèn màu xám).

  • Multi-State Lamp (Đèn nhiều trạng thái): Hiển thị nhiều hơn 2 trạng thái dựa trên giá trị của một thanh ghi (Word). Ví dụ: Thanh ghi bằng 0 hiện chữ “Đang Dừng”, bằng 1 hiện chữ “Đang Chạy”, bằng 2 hiện chữ “Bị Lỗi”.

3. Nhóm lệnh Nhập/Xuất Dữ Liệu Số (Data Entry & Display)

Sử dụng khi bạn muốn cài đặt thông số (thời gian, tốc độ) hoặc xem dữ liệu thực tế từ cảm biến báo về.

  • Numerical Display (Hiển thị số): Chỉ dùng để xem dữ liệu (Read-only) từ các thanh ghi của PLC (như D, V). Nó sẽ hiển thị các giá trị như tốc độ hiện tại, nhiệt độ hiện tại.

  • Numerical Input (Nhập số dữ liệu): Cho phép người dùng chạm vào màn hình, một bàn phím số ảo sẽ hiện lên để bạn nhập giá trị mới xuống PLC (ví dụ: cài đặt thời gian hẹn giờ, cài đặt giới hạn nhiệt độ).

  • ASCII Display / Input: Tương tự như trên nhưng dùng cho chuỗi ký tự (Text/Chữ), thường dùng để hiển thị tên máy hoặc nhập mật khẩu bằng ký tự chữ.

4. Nhóm lệnh Giám sát nâng cao (Graph & Alarm)

Giúp giao diện HMI trở nên trực quan và chuyên nghiệp hơn.

  • Trend Chart (Biểu đồ xu hướng): Vẽ đồ thị dạng đường thẳng thời gian thực để giám sát sự thay đổi của nhiệt độ, áp suất giống như một đồ thị hình sin.

  • Bar Graph (Biểu đồ cột): Hiển thị mực nước, mức nhiên liệu hoặc phần trăm công suất theo dạng cột dâng lên/hạ xuống.

  • Alarm Display (Hiển thị cảnh báo): Tạo danh sách xuất hiện các lỗi của hệ thống khi một tiếp điểm bit trong PLC được kích hoạt (ví dụ: báo lỗi quá nhiệt, lỗi mất kết nối).

5. Thao tác Biên dịch & Nạp chương trình (Download / Upload)

Sau khi thiết kế xong bằng các lệnh trên, bạn sử dụng thanh menu phía trên để xử lý bản vẽ:

  • Compile (Biên dịch): Nhấp vào biểu tượng kiểm tra (hoặc phím tắt) để phần mềm rà soát xem bạn có đặt trùng địa chỉ hay quên cấu hình nút bấm nào không.

  • Simulation (Mô phỏng):

    • Offline Simulation: Chạy thử giao diện trên máy tính xem các nút chuyển trang, hình ảnh có đúng ý chưa (không cần kết nối PLC).

    • Online Simulation: Kết nối máy tính trực tiếp với PLC qua cáp nạp để test các nút bấm xem PLC có phản hồi thật hay không.

  • Download (Tải xuống HMI): Truy cập menu Download(D) để nạp toàn bộ giao diện đã thiết kế từ máy tính xuống cục màn hình HMI Samkoon thông qua dây cáp USB hoặc dây mạng LAN.

CÁC BÀI VIẾT CÙNG CHỦ ĐỀ